    "Check the Rhime" is the first single from A Tribe Called Quest's second album The Low End Theory. In 2008, it was ranked number 29 on VH1's 100 Greatest Songs of Hip Hop.

    if you didn't know...
    the building they are on top of (nu-clear cleaners) in most shots is actually on Linden Boulevard in New York and the building still stands as of 2022, owned / operated by nu-clear cleaners to this day. there is also a ATCQ mural on the side of the building.
